One Creative Environments Ltd

Architecture & engineering · Birmingham
SME

One Creative Environments Ltd is a multi-disciplinary design consultancy that offers services in architecture, masterplanning, landscape architecture, and various engineering disciplines. They focus on creating sustainable and innovative environments across multiple sectors.

Quick answer — One Creative Environments LtdUpdated 20 Jul 2026

At a glance · for buyers and watchdogs

One Creative Environments Ltd has won £11.2m across 20 public-sector buyers, with 21 live contracts. No active Companies House risk flags.

Why: top buyer North of England Commercial Procurement Collaborative (NOE CPC) at 47% · 100% in Architecture & engineering · 0 active risk flags · 0 modifications.
